The Merseyside Police investigate Cristiano Ronaldo smashing Everton fan's phone

Cristiano Ronaldo has always stolen the spotlight even when he has not performed well in the games, and the same thing happened when his team lost the match against Everton on Saturday, Ronaldo once again was in the limelight but for the wrong things.

As the match ended, the 37-year-old headed towards the tunnel with his injured leg, and when an Everton fan showed his phone to take pictures with Ronaldo, the five-time Ballon d’Or winner took the fan’s phone and knocked it on the floor and went straight to the dressing room.

Although this incident has sparked a little resentment, and many fans have demanded his ban from the football games, even the Merseyside police have intervened in this incident as they stated.

“We can confirm that we are liaising with Manchester United Football Club and Everton FC following reports of an alleged assault at the Everton v Manchester United football match at Goodison.”

“As players were leaving the pitch at 2.30 pm, it was reported that a boy was assaulted by one of the away team as they left the pitch. Inquiries are under way and officers are currently working with Everton Football Club to review CCTV footage and are carrying out extensive witness inquiries to establish if an offence has taken place.”

“Anyone with information on this incident is asked to contact Merseyside Police social media desk via Twitter MerPolCC or Facebook Merseyside police contact centre quoting reference number 228 of 9 April 2022.”

The fan’s mother has claimed he was left “bruised” by the incident, which left the youngster “in complete shock”.

Speaking to the Liverpool Echo, Sarah Kelly the mother of 14-year-old Everton fan whose phone was smashed by Ronaldo said “Jake Harding is autistic and didn’t really digest what was happening until he got home.”

“He’s really upset about it, and it’s completely put him off going to the game again,” she told the paper. “This is the first football game he’s been to and this has happened.”

Although Jake said he was not waving his phone towards Ronaldo’s face, it was already down on the floor when the former Real Madrid striker moved towards it.

After acknowledging the incident involving the Everton fan, Ronaldo took to social media and apologised for his wrongdoings “It’s never easy to deal with emotions in difficult moments such as the one we are facing. Nevertheless, we always have to be respectful, patient and set an example for all the youngsters who love the beautiful game. I would like to apologise for my outburst and, if possible, I would like to invite this supporter to watch a game at Old Trafford as a sign of fair-play and sportsmanship.”

Later on Saturday, a United spokesperson said: “We are aware of an alleged incident after today’s game at Everton and the club will cooperate with any police inquiries.”
